0:30:44 > 0:30:49- Someone told me that they're storing - the beer for the wedding in here.

0:30:52 > 0:30:57- I'd never heard of this playing - tricks business until this week.

0:30:58 > 0:30:59- It's in here?

0:30:59 > 0:31:04- Yes. We hid it in here because - you can't trust some of the locals.

0:31:05 > 0:31:09- Prys and Iolo had to hide - the beer for the wedding...

0:31:10 > 0:31:13- ..in case some local boys - played tricks on them.

0:31:14 > 0:31:15- Tricks in Ceredigion?

0:31:16 > 0:31:17- It's a big thing.

0:31:17 > 0:31:18- It's a big thing.- - It can be really bad.

0:31:19 > 0:31:21- They pulled out all the valves.

0:31:21 > 0:31:22- Every wheel was flat.

0:31:23 > 0:31:26- Every tractor, every digger. - Everything.

0:31:26 > 0:31:28- What's wrong with them?

0:31:28 > 0:31:32- They play tricks to try - to stop people getting married.

0:31:32 > 0:31:36- There was a big bale on the road - and I was stuck.

0:31:36 > 0:31:39- Welding old tractors - to a cattle grid.

0:31:39 > 0:31:42- The bride and groom - had no access to the farm.

0:31:43 > 0:31:45- A neighbour of mine got married.

0:31:46 > 0:31:49- Cementing a toilet seat - to the drive.

0:31:49 > 0:31:51- Some really bad things.

0:31:51 > 0:31:54- She drove this way - with her dad...

0:31:54 > 0:31:57- ..so we brought out - every sheep and tractor we had.

0:31:57 > 0:32:00- It took them half an hour - to get to church.

0:32:00 > 0:32:03- Bulb has played tricks - on other people...

0:32:04 > 0:32:05- ..so revenge is in the air.
